Universal Device Management Interface (UDMI) enables high specification communication between devices for the management and operation of physical IoT systems.  By implementing the UDMI Schema it streamlines operations, improves efficiency, and reduces maintenance costs.

Conventional visual interfaces have historically been associated with the problem of limited access to data.  This occurs as software normally needs to be installed on a user's pc or communication device.  Without software, the data cannot be accessed. This leads to issues for building managers and owners when thinking about how to best manage their buildings efficiently and cost effectively whilst providing comfort and wellbeing for the occupants.

UDMI removes the ties to one solution and opens the possibilities for building managers to make their smart buildings future proof.

Brains 4 Buildings is a multi-year, multi-stakeholder program focused on developing methods to harness big data from smart meters, building management systems and the Internet of Things devices, to reduce energy consumption, increase comfort, respond flexibly to user behaviour and local energy supply and demand, and save on installation maintenance costs. This will be done through the development of faster and more efficient Machine Learning and Artificial Intelligence models and algorithms. The project is geared to utility buildings such as commercial and institutional buildings.
